Description

We are now looking for a Diagnostic NIC Software Engineer. The NPI Diag TW team is searching for Firmware Software Engineer to develop efficient secure and stable diagnostic firmware/software tools and scripts to enable factory build and debugging on NVIDIA products.

In this role, engineers should be able to develop, maintain, debug CX/BF chip firmware/software and NBU Diagnostic software upon the next generation NVIDIA DGX/MGX servers, GPU baseboard, and PCIe cards. You will participate in a focused effort to develop and productize ground-breaking solutions that will be applied on many NVIDIA products.

Responsibilities:

  • Be involved in the definition, architectural design, and development of security Diag tool and test coverage planning for NVIDIA DGX products with an opportunity to craft its future.
  • Assist with defining and making sure the software development process meets security and performance standards.
  • Design and/or make recommendations for Network solutions that apply to our software to satisfy DGX/GPU server guidelines and requirements.
  • Design Diag tool and scripts to make sure DGX/GPU products go for production smoothly.
  • Design Diagnostic software to help validate GPU/CPU/NIC/DPU HW with good performance and quality.

Requirements:

  • Masters or higher in electrical engineering, computer science, or computer engineering (or equivalent experience).
  • Have software/firmware design, development, analysis or equivalent experiences.
  • Experience in building and implementing embedded software/drivers. Familiarity with DMTF PLDM, MCTP, SPDM standards is a plus.
  • Background in embedded software development in Linux environment. Backgrounds with RISCV or security technologies: Root of Trust, etc. are a plus
  • Plus to be experienced in threat modeling and modeling attack-vectors.
  • Strong programming skills in C/C++/Python, algorithms, and data structures. Background with SBIOS and BMC firmware is a plus.
  • Strength being hands-on with development in addition to experience in software security. Deep understanding of computer architecture, operating system fundamentals.
  • A strong teammate; self-motivated with a positive attitude; with a motivation to learn, grow and build.
